The successor of HEQC, the Quality Assurance Agency for Higher Education, was given responsibility for developing a new quality framework which contained within it frameworks for making explicit the nature and outcomes of a programme ( Programme Specifications ), the production of Subject Benchmark statements to act as reference points for the outcomes of a degree in a particular subject, and Progress Files-an official academic transcript provided by the institution and a collection of information owned and managed by the student.
12.
While all programs that take a set of programming specifications and translate them, i . e . create a means to execute those specifications, are technically " compilers ", the term generally means a program that produces a separate executable from the compiler ( that may require a run time library or subsystem to operate ), a compiler that merely executes the original specifications is usually referred to as an " interpreter ", although because of differing methods of analyzing what represents compilation and what represents interpretation, there is some overlap between the two terms.